Ken Griffin founded Citadel, one of the world’s largest and most successful hedge funds. Starting his trading career from his Harvard dorm room at a young age, Griffin quickly developed a keen sense for markets and built Citadel into a global powerhouse with billions in assets under management. Known for his quantitative and technology-driven strategies, Griffin has also made headlines for significant philanthropic contributions, supporting causes in education, the arts, and public institutions. Over the years, he has earned recognition as one of the preeminent figures in modern finance.

Ken Griffin's Q1 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2017, Ken Griffin held 8,634 positions worth $109B, up 11% from $99B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

Ken Griffin's Q1 2017 filing shows 1,446 new, 2,646 increased, 3,048 reduced and 1,267 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Meta Platforms (Facebook): 4,289,917 shares worth $609M. The largest sale was Alphabet (Google) Class A, an estimated $482M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 7.4% of assets, up from 5.7%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.
